Last chance for self-employed workers to claim £6,750 coronavirus government grant

Tens of thousands of self-employed people have until midnight to apply for a support grant from the government, before the current emergency Covid-19 scheme closes for good.

Businesses who have been adversely impacted by the pandemic have until the end of Monday to apply for support worth up to £6,750.

This is through the Self-Employed Income Support Scheme (SEISS) which is available to businesses who earn less than £50,000 a year.

The taxable payout is worth 70% of your average monthly trading profits, and those who qualify will be paid in a single instalment covering three months of income.
